Abstract
Optical soliton solutions to the newly proposed Kudryashov's equation are obtained. The method of undetermined coefficients secured bright, dark and singular soliton solutions to the model. The conservation laws are also listed that are written in terms of Gauss’ hypergeometric functions. Several parameter restrictions, that naturally emerged during the derivation process, are also enumerated.
